Stone King LLP Selects iomart’s Cristie Data for Backup and Disaster Recovery

Award-winning national law firm Stone King LLP has chosen iomart company Cristie Data to help it transform the way it protects its data.

Cristie Data will provide Disaster Recovery as a Service (DRaaS) and managed cloud backup to Stone King, enabling the specialist law firm to provide a continuous and high level of service to its valued clients.

The five year deal delivers enterprise-class virtual replication for Stone King’s production environment, enabling the firm to rapidly restore its business applications and data to a dedicated private cloud in one of iomart’s secure UK data centres.

Tim Roche, Head of IT at Stone King, said: “We look forward to working with Cristie Data to replace our existing in house platform and make our services in this area more robust. It will improve the way we provide backup and Disaster Recovery services and enable us to recover data in minutes.

“As a national law firm with offices across the country, it is vital that our IT services and security are as efficient as they can be to continue to protect the interests of our clients. With the ever prevalent risks associated with cyber security or a system failure, the new DRaaS will mean that in the event of an attack or system failure, we will be able to fully recover services within hours.”

Sean Tweedlie, Legal Business Development Manager for Cristie Data added: “The solution we’re putting in place for Stone King allows them to use cloud services to drive efficiency without compromising on data security or any of their obligations around regulatory compliance. They can recover and restore their critical data and applications as quickly as possible and, because it’s a fully managed service, they have expert support at all times.”
